Pack-o-Fun is looking for Arts & Craft projects that are:
- Easy to make
- Made from recyclable or low-cost materials
- Group activities for scouts, religious education classes, or elementary school classrooms
- Intended to help teach a curriculum-based concept within science or math through constructive creating (for our Surrounded By Science regular feature)
- Paired with a children's picture book to help reiterate the story, theme, or main character (for our Literature Lift Off regular feature)
- Focused on a particular fine arts technique (painting, ceramics, drawing, etc.), famous artist, or period of time in art history to help teach fine arts concepts to a group (for our Art Smarts regular feature)
- Cultural crafts or those that focus on an ethnic tradition or holiday
- Themed around national, school, and religious holidays like Halloween, Thanksgiving, Christmas, Hanukkah, President's Day, Valentine's Day, Easter, Fourth of July, etc.
- Gift ideas for parents, teachers, friends, grandparents, or siblings made from low-cost materials
Policies
We buy ALL RIGHTS which means the right to publish the article in printed form, to publish the article through the Internet on our web site (www.pack-o-fun.com) and in any other derivative works. You must warrant that you are the sole owner of the project, that it is original, that it does not infringe upon the copyrights of any other person, and that is has never been previously published in any form.
Design fees are based on quality, originality, craftsmanship, and appeal.
Fees range from $25 to $150 per design.
Upon acceptance, the Editor will be in contact regarding instructions, materials list, and project. A contract will be mailed upon final acceptance by the Editor. Due to efficiency measures, projects cannot be returned upon publication. After publication, three complimentary copies of the issue in which the project is published will be sent to the designer.
